A solution for extremely slow printing in Vista by
fpbear
This extremely slow printing in Vista x64 droze me crazy for a year and I
found a fix.
The Epson R800 creates an audit file called EPAUDF01.AUD in
C:\ProgramData\Epson\Printer.
Delete this file.
After deleting this file, printing is fast. It makes an incredible
difference.
